Jesse Monkman
As the title suggests, Jesse Monkman’s intermediate-level marimba solo Veranda depicts an uplifting and peaceful reflection in an open aired porch. The piece resembles a rondo song form with four distinct themes. The performer should do their best to separate all four themes from the simultaneous accompaniment and, as the composer recommends, “apply musical phrasing, dynamic contract, and voicing throughout.’’ Monkman also recommends a set of medium-soft, graduated mallets that will further help the performer separate the melody and accompaniment. As the piece is largely in F-sharp major, this is a perfect opportunity for young marimbists to expand their music theory abilities while learning an accessible and heartwarming piece.Veranda ships in a printed, professionally bound folio with a full color cover.
